摘要

在单季晚稻基肥施450 kg/hm2(26-10-15)缓释肥条件下,研究机插、直播栽培"一基一追"不同时期追肥对穗粒结构及产量的影响.结果显示,采用"一基一追"施肥,机插栽培与直播栽培相比,有效穗减少、粒数和千粒质量增加,产量相近.机插栽培在水稻分蘖末期—拔节期(7月15日—20日)追肥,穗粒结构合理,产量最高;分蘖期(6月9日—7月9日)追肥有效穗增加,穗型偏小,产量最低;幼穗分化期追肥,有效穗降低,影响产量.直播栽培随着追肥时间的推迟,有效穗下降,穗型增大,产量提高.在颖花分化期(8月15日)追肥,穗型最大,产量最高;在分蘖末期(7月20日)追肥,有效穗最大,穗型偏小.

Abstract

Under the condition of 450 kg/hm2(26-10-15)slow release fertilizer,the effects of topdressing on grain structure and yield of late rice in different periods were studied.The results showed that compared with direct seeding,the effective spike de-creased,the grain number and thousand grain mass increased,and the yield was similar.The maximum yield was achieved by top-dressing at the end of tillering and jointing stage(July 15-20).At tillering stage(June 9 to July 9),the effective ear of topdressing in-creased,the ear type was smaller,and the yield was the lowest.Topdressing at the differentiation stage of young ear reduces the effec-tive ear and affects the yield.With the delay of topdressing time,effective ear decreased,ear type increased and yield increased.Top-dressing at the differentiation stage of spikelets(August 15)resulted in the largest spike type and highest yield.At the end of tillering(July 20),the effective ear was the largest and the ear type was small.
